I just recently wore the short Sophia dress from JCrew to a wedding.
I was surprised at how well made it was. (not the best, but very nicely made.)
Their tri-ply silk is luscious! They move beautifully and feel really wonderful next to your skin.
Silk can be a little warm in the summer, and you have to be really careful of water marks.
